Si‐Doped Nanocrystalline Diamond as Highly Sensitive Luminescence Thermometer for the Physiological Temperature Range

open access: yesAdvanced Functional Materials, EarlyView.
In this work, diamonds with negative charged silicon‐vacancy (SiV−) centers have been designed for use as thermometers in biomedical applications. Multiparametric analysis of the emission characteristics of the SiV− centers provides extraordinary sensitivity for temperature detection in the physiological temperature range.

Decomposition of augmented cubes into regular connected pancyclic subgraphs [PDF]

open access: yesJournal of Parallel and Distributed Computing, 2020
In this paper, we consider the problem of decomposing the augmented cube $AQ_n$ into two spanning, regular, connected and pancyclic subgraphs. We prove that for $ n \geq 4$ and $ 2n - 1 = n_1 + n_2 $ with $ n_1, n_2 \geq 2,$ the augmented cube $ AQ_n$ can be decomposed into two spanning subgraphs $ H_1$ and $ H_2$ such that each $ H_i$ is $n_i$-regular
